## Changed defaults

Heads up: the Ledgerline tax-rate lookup cache now defaults to a 15-minute TTL instead of 24 hours. Turns out rates in the Veldt County sandbox were going stale mid-demo, which was embarrassing. Eviction is now LRU rather than FIFO, and the cache warms on boot. If you're reviewing, check that nothing hardcodes the old TTL. The new defaults land as follows.

deployment values, bajop-taweg:
holwyn:
  log_level: debug
  metrics_host: metrics.holwyn.zemvarsys.internal
  pool_size: 32

## Deployment

Shipping Squatterwatch is pretty painless. Build the container, push it to the Fennelgate internal registry, and roll it out with the standard chart — one replica is plenty, the scan loop is bursty but cheap. It needs read access to the Hollybrim package index and nothing else, so keep the service account minimal. Health endpoint is on the admin port. Before you approve, sanity-check the config it ships with.

deployment values, bahop-fahag:
[silok]
host = silok.lumictech.test
user = silok_svc
database = silok_prod

Subject: Zero-downtime migration for Orbitry accounts table. Team — the expand phase for the Orbitry schema migration ships tonight. Writes dual-path to old and new columns; the contract step runs next week after backfill verification. On-call: watch replication lag during the backfill. The migration build is identified by the token below.

session token of kagup-hahaf = htk3_2b8

## Deploying TimeLoom

Quick notes before the sync: the timetable solver ships as a single container and deploys via the usual Harborline pipeline. Staging gets every merge to main; prod needs a manual promote. The solver is memory-hungry during constraint propagation, so don't shrink the pod sizes without checking with Priya's capacity doc first. Rollbacks are safe since schedules are versioned. The deployment currently runs with these configuration values.

settings of fahof-kahog:
[silmir]
team = briath
access_code = ac_d0ec06
owner = tamix.sorion
host = silmir.merlaqcloud.example
port = 5672
peer = fraeth.qirvanforge.corp
salt = 30070d31
pin = 9811